What Laraue Boards is
Laraue Boards is a project management tool built around a single observation: the task already exists the moment someone sends a message. You just need a way to organize it.
- Open it as a Telegram Mini App β no separate login, no new account
- Or use the full web app at boards.laraue.com
- Send a message to the bot β text, photo, video, or an album β and it becomes an issue automatically, no extra steps
- Edit the message in Telegram, and the issue updates with it
- Organize issues into Epics (boards) with custom status columns
- Group epics into Spaces for different projects or clients
- Set up custom attributes for issues β your own fields for your own process
- Collaborate with your team through Organizations, with permissions configurable per operation
Core concepts
| Concept | What it is |
|---|---|
| Issue |
A single task, captured from a Telegram message or created manually. Has a unique key within its space, like WRK-42
|
| Epic | A board with status columns β your kanban board |
| Space | A group of related epics, like a project or client |
| Organization | A shared workspace for your team, with permissions configurable for each member |
| Backlog | The default epic issues land in until you sort them onto your own boards |
| Custom attribute | A field you define for issues β like a type or a priority β set up by an admin |
Who it's for
Solo users β use it as a personal task inbox. Telegram messages become your backlog, boards become your workflow. No team required.
Small teams β create an organization, invite teammates via a link, and share boards. Works especially well for teams in CIS countries where Telegram is the primary business communication tool.
Agencies β separate client work into spaces, track what's been discussed and what's been delivered, without buying a separate PM tool for each client.
